Detailed Description

Enhance your PCB connectivity with our black C-Grid connector from the 70280 series. Featuring 16 contacts in a straight orientation with a 2.54mm pitch, this connector is designed for through-hole termination. With a current rating of 3A and a voltage of 250V, it ensures reliable power transmission. The contacts are made of copper alloy with gold plating for optimal conductivity. Operating in a temperature range of -40 to 105 °C, it is suitable for various environments. RoHS compliant and lead-free capable, it meets international standards for environmental responsibility. Its stackable and breakaway design offers flexibility in installation, making it ideal for a range of applications in the electronics industry.
